// DESCRIPTION


The Vega is the no-cam Freerace sail of the range. It is a particularly well designed sail with a marked and perfectly blocked hollow: it provides power and continuous acceleration just like a cam sail but with the added lightness, maneuverability and accessibility.
 
Fully rigged for strength, the Vega will stand up to the ravages of time and abuse. The use of Q-ply (anilox material) at the head of the sail provides flexibility and allows a weight saving of 15 to 20% without reducing the strength.
 
Offering high performance, the Vega will suit riders who are looking for a sail that performs in all conditions without sacrificing ease of use.

// TEAM ADVICE
Vega sails are easy to rig and are ideal for use with 80% carbon masts.
 
A 100% mast will give stiffness and handling for heavier sail sizes, while a 60% mast will give comfort and flexibility for lighter sail sizes. We recommend rigging the Vega in a manner similar to a slalom sail, i.e. with a relatively large twist at the head of the sail (which requires good tack tension). Compatible with both SDM and RDM masts, the use of an SDM mast will give the sail a hollow shape that will be blocked on the mast panel.

An RDM mast will bring more flexibility and ease, especially in maneuvers.
